mxcubeweb.core.components.user.database#

Functions

init_db(path)

Classes

UserDatastore(*args[, message_model])

A UserDatastore implementation that assumes the use of Flask-SQLAlchemy for datastore transactions.

class mxcubeweb.core.components.user.database.UserDatastore(*args, message_model=typing.Type[ForwardRef('Message')], **kwargs)[source]#

Bases: SQLAlchemySessionUserDatastore

A UserDatastore implementation that assumes the use of Flask-SQLAlchemy for datastore transactions. :param db: :param user_model: See Models. :param role_model: See Models.